• Support post-award financial management, closeout operations, amendment processing, and regulatory compliance across the agency's grant portfolio • Complete detailed financial analyses for grant closeouts and amendments • Prepare executive and operational financial summary reports for the Grants Management Officer (GMO) • Reconcile grant invoicing, drawdowns, and payment history • Analyze reconciliations to determine unliquidated obligation (ULO) balances and exact de-obligation amounts • Manage administrative workflows for grant closeouts and amendments throughout the active period of performance • Coordinate with grantees, CORs/AORs, and government representatives to finalize technical and administrative closeout actions • Maintain real-time status tracking in internal databases and spreadsheets • Ensure adherence to OMB circulars, 2 CFR 200 Subpart E, 2 CFR 200.344, and agency-specific grant policies • Review grant files for missing documentation and notify the GMO of corrective actions • Prepare comprehensive closeout packages and individual grant closeout reports • Use GrantSolutions to receive, process, review, and finalize grant amendment packages
• Must be a U.S. Citizen • Bachelor's degree in Business Administration, Finance, Accounting, Public Administration, or a closely related discipline desired • 5+ years of directly relevant experience in federal grants administration, financial management, post-award management, or federal grant/contract closeout operations • Strong working knowledge of 2 CFR 200 (Uniform Guidance), 2 CFR 200.344 (Closeout), OMB circulars, and federal grant administration principles • Experience using or familiarity with GrantSolutions preferred, or similar federal financial/acquisition platforms such as STAQS, PRISM, Phoenix, or Grant.gov • Advanced proficiency in Microsoft Excel, including financial modeling, formulas, and pivot tables • Experience with tracking databases for financial reconciliation • Must be able to pass a background investigation to obtain a Public Trust / Moderate Risk Security Clearance, including credit, fingerprint, and law enforcement agency checks • Remote role based out of the Washington, DC Metro area with infrequent local client interaction at agency HQ as required
